PostcardsI’ve just found cool app to pack on your iPhone when you go on holiday. Postcards allows you snap yourself enjoying the time of your life in the sunshine, write a little greeting then get it turned into a postcard and sent to any address in the UK.

As long as you get your image sent before 4pm GMT, the postcard will be printed and dispatched that day. You can select either first class (£1.49) or second class (99p) delivery, and pay via your PayPal account. Because the cards are sent from a depot in Dorset, they should arrive much quicker than if you send them from a far-flung destination.

A word of warning though: probably best to find a WiFi hotspot to upload and send your postcard from. For the amount you’ll spend on roaming data rates, you could probably afford to get a gold plated postcard sent in a private jet flown by Tom Cruise instead.
